Pets Plus is actually a very well-known chain of pet stores in Dubai which has designed a name for itself as being a reliable resource for animal lovers. Pets Plus is nicely-known for delivering a broad variety of superior goods and solutions to satisfy the necessities of several different animals, https://robertj418zei0.vblogetin.com/profile